2008-07-18 Joel Sherrill <joel.sherrill@oarcorp.com>
PR 1291/cpukit
* psx05/init.c, psxmsgq01/init.c: As part of addressing timeouts and
POSIX services taking relative instead of absolute time for timeouts,
these tests were updated.
